Bonnie's Pink Box Part 2: The TOUCHING Return
« on: March 06, 2013, 10:47:49 pm »
here's the old one, never finished:
http://forum.arcadecontrols.com/index.php/topic,97510.msg1028632.html

I think this *MIGHT* be the first ever WeeTOUCHcade, its definitely the best named weecade style cab IMO
So I basically tossed the old cab, The nemiah 1Ghz was too crummy to run anything worth running, and no controls made it touch only, which kinda sucked.  Fast forward what... 2 and a half years? Haruman starts slinging weecade style kits (He's now selling version 2.0 kits, tell him I sent you http://forum.arcadecontrols.com/index.php/topic,130522.0.html ) I got a version 1.0 cab and went to town. This is over the course of about 3 months. Keep in mind my crummy iPhone cant really capture the pink color very well, so Im gonna borrow a real digital camera and take some more pix. Tmolding is the only thing left to put on it.

Here are the pix: (videos at the bottom)
















Here are some  "mostly done" pix, mostly showing the guts. Core2Duo and an Nvidia 6800 GT. Power supply had its casing half removed to make it fit. The reason it went from a "street fighter" layout to a jamma 3 button layout is because my fiancee didnt want 6 buttons, shes more of a PuzzleBobble kinda girl, not a Chun Li user, lol

I missed the first pink box....what the model of that screen...

And what are you using to fill in the gap between CP and the monitor...


Awesome build... :applaud: :applaud: :applaud: :applaud:

The plexiglass screws into the monitor bezel, the bottom of the plexi sits flush with the top of the control panel. 3 lathing screws hold the metal L brackets into the control panel. The plexi from the monitor sits on top of the screws so it looks nice. If you push on the bottom of the plexi it will flex and look goofy.  Control panel is attached to the body of the machine with industrial velcro.
